Pyrgo Park is a 250-acre country park located in Essex, England. The park features a mix of woodland, grassland, and wetland habitats, with several walking trails and a 1.5-mile circular route around the park's perimeter. Visitors can explore the park's diverse wildlife, including birds, bats, and insects, and enjoy the scenic views from the elevated viewpoints. The park also has a café, picnic areas, and a children's play area, making it a popular destination for families and nature lovers.
